3gpp-analysis-04: SIP/SDP transition



Hi,

The text in section 4.2 on IMS scenarios describes SIP/SDP transition
scenarios.  At least based on Karim El-Malki et al.'s work, it is not
apparent that ALG should/has to change the SIP messages and SDP payload.  
I thought the "architectural" approach would have been been different,
i.e., in principle, make the IPv6-only IMS aware of the payload
translation, a la RSIP.  In any case, the SIP/SDP transition scenarios
need to be fleshed out a bit more.

=====
    SIP and SDP transition has to be made in an SIP/SDP Application
    Level Gateway. The ALG has to change the IP addresses transported
    in the SIP messages and the SDP payload of those messages to the
    appropriate version. In addition, there has to be interoperability
    for DNS queries; see section 4.1 for details.
